Also known as keyhole surgery, this advanced technique allows us to explore and treat conditions within the abdominal cavity without the need for traditional open procedures, ensuring your pet receives high-quality care with less discomfort.
Laparoscopic surgery involves inserting a tiny camera (laparoscope) through a small incision to examine your pet’s internal organs. Specialized instruments are then guided using this real-time video feed to perform procedures with greater precision and minimal disruption to surrounding tissues.
This surgical option is often used for procedures such as spaying, organ biopsies, or abdominal explorations. Because of its precision and less invasive nature, laparoscopic surgery is ideal for pets who may benefit from reduced pain, quicker healing, and a lower risk of complications.
Before the procedure, we’ll provide specific instructions regarding fasting and any necessary diagnostics. Your pet will be under general anesthesia, and our team will monitor them closely throughout the entire process to ensure their safety and comfort.
